Stages Involved in the Edge Processing of Glass The glass edge processing involves distinct stages that can be categorized into rough edging, fine edging, and polishing. During the rough edging phase, large wheels shaped from diamond or other hard materials are used to remove significant amounts of material. This stage prepares the glass for the more delicate finishes that follow. Next, fine edging comes into the picture, where finer wheels and abrasives smoothen the newly shaped edges. This step is vital as it transitions the glass from a raw state to one that is ready for further treatment or installation. It’s at this phase that attention to detail is paramount, particularly for bespoke projects where aesthetics are critical. Finally, the polishing stage enhances the clarity and shine of the glass edges. Utilizing soft pads and specialized compounds, this process can transform a piece of glass into a work of art, thereby elevating its visual appeal.
